Finance Review Summary — Welcome aboard! Quick read on the Larkspur pilot: churn hit 14% in month three, mostly small accounts in the Delverton region who balked at the onboarding fee. Retention of mid-tier customers is actually decent, and Priya's team thinks a fee waiver could claw back half the leavers. Numbers are workable, not great. The note below outlines where we plan to take this next.

internal memo for tagef-hadup: Gross margin on Ulaath came in at 15 percent against a plan of 5 percent. Only 7 of the 120 pilot accounts renewed Ulaath, so a churn review is set for October 15.

# Flaglight Rollouts — Approvals

Quick version for on-call: any rollout touching more than 5% of traffic needs an approval in Flaglight before the ramp continues. Kill switches don't need approval — just flip them and note it in the incident channel. Scheduled ramps pause automatically if error budget burns hot. If you're stuck at 2 a.m. with a pending approval, there's one person authorized to override, and that's the approver below.

account owner for tagep-bafof: Norael Gilax Juleth

Onboarding: Incremental rebuilds on Fernpress

Welcome to the security review rotation! Fernpress only rebuilds pages whose content hashes changed, so most deploys touch a handful of files — handy for diffing what actually shipped. Keep an eye on the rebuild manifest in the Thistlecairn bucket; tampering there could sneak stale pages past review. You'll need access to the sealed manifest signer, and it unlocks with the recovery passphrase given below.

unlock words, tajep-baguf: sordor-zorael-aldiel-ulaix-framir